Output 38e4252822c41c7eba6f371fd137cc2a3c4cfddd7ea819ef4b3dab1f817423d0:0

value
158285594
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23bfee1c8a5e0881b9eccc38d05046a7b9865fb0 OP_EQUALVERIFY OP_CHECKSIG
address
14G2aFfQvCwcHXkE4M8Md85qWBz861kzAS
transaction
38e4252822c41c7eba6f371fd137cc2a3c4cfddd7ea819ef4b3dab1f817423d0
spent
true